当前位置:主页 > 科技论文 > 软件论文 >

基于Docker的资源分配与容器集群管理系统的设计与实现

发布时间:2021-02-21 05:43
  在近几年中,“云计算”一次越来越火热,越来越多的计算开始加入云,因其配置的动态可扩展性和资源的虚拟化,能够带来诸多的好处,众多互联网公司纷纷将企业应用上云,云计算也将成为互联网公司角逐的战场。以发展的眼光来看计算机领域,未来用户所需要的计算与网络等环境一定是极其复杂的,因此我们必须要能更高效的对此进行有效的管理。这样开发者就不必为复杂运行环境而发愁,可以将100%的精力放到最核心的业务逻辑上。除此之外,我们希望在这个基础上为用户提供一个持续集成开发环境,在为用户提供服务器与计算环境地基础上,还希望能够让用户方便快捷地进行资源与环境的申请以及对容器等对象地管理。在几年前,还有许多的云计算平台还是基于虚拟机运行的,虽然相对于物理机的部署方式已经有了很大的提升,但是还是在资源利用率以及性能等方面存在一些问题。大数据计算框架是云平台上非常典型的一种应用场景,基于这种云,大数据框架在处理海量数据的时候,因为其资源率用率和性能掣肘,不能很好的应对这种处理环境。所以它并不是交付应用程序最有效的方式。Docker是容器引擎,具有轻量级及其更好的计算性能,更适用于微服务,同时对资源隔离和控制也更高效等优... 

【文章来源】:山东大学山东省 211工程院校 985工程院校 教育部直属院校

【文章页数】:71 页

【学位级别】:硕士

【部分图文】:

基于Docker的资源分配与容器集群管理系统的设计与实现


忍应用部署在部署新应用时需要指定应用所要部署在集群中的位置,也就是指定no业set以及node,另外还需要限定应用的内存和CPU

应用管理,服务数量,硕士学位论文,应用界面


?山东大学硕士学位论文???图5-1应用界面??在应用列表中有多个应用,每个应用都有其简单的信息介绍,包括当前应用??包含的服务、容器数量以及所占用资源。在每个应用的下方有“查看详情”,点??击可以查看当前应用的详细情况。在界面的右侧有集群应用部署概况,其中包含??了应用数量、实例数量、服务数量、nodeset以及node数量。此外还可以部署新??应用。新应用部署界面如下图所示。??

服务管理,镜像,容器,界面


??图5-1应用界面??在应用列表中有多个应用,每个应用都有其简单的信息介绍,包括当前应用??包含的服务、容器数量以及所占用资源。在每个应用的下方有“查看详情”,点??击可以查看当前应用的详细情况。在界面的右侧有集群应用部署概况,其中包含??了应用数量、实例数量、服务数量、nodeset以及node数量。此外还可以部署新??应用。新应用部署界面如下图所示。??——????*!?用柃5ri?s?f>设#并上槐霣欠作.I??i:?Xf??I??图5-2应用部署??在部署新应用时需要指定应用所要部署在集群中的位置,也就是指定??nodeset以及node,另外还需要限定应用的内存和CPU。点击“查看详情”查看??应用详细情况,以spark应用为例,如下图所示。??—二?as?邐画??rmm?-?-,—?1??运行V1??k;?gs?异?寒?n??Wfc:玥.C:n?{72怎承浓??謂

【参考文献】:
期刊论文
[1]基于Docker的分布式环境快速搭建[J]. 邹行健,王同喜.  电脑知识与技术. 2018(35)
[2]基于Kubernetes调度器的服务质量优化调度算法研究[J]. 徐正伦,杨鹤标.  软件导刊. 2018(11)
[3]基于Docker技术的信息系统自动化运维研究[J]. 盛红雷,刘洪波,郑磊.  数字通信世界. 2018(11)
[4]基于Docker Swarm集群的调度策略优化算法[J]. 刘梅,高岑,田月,王嵩,刘璐.  计算机系统应用. 2018(09)
[5]基于Docker的计算机应用快速部署系统的设计[J]. 蒋少华,陈德健,蔡裕源,唐丽蓉,夏楠,张灿源.  韶关学院学报. 2017(12)
[6]容器云资源调度策略的改进[J]. 崔广章,朱志祥.  计算机与数字工程. 2017(10)
[7]一种适用于Docker Swarm集群的调度策略和算法[J]. 马晓光,刘钊远.  计算机应用与软件. 2017(05)
[8]基于Mesos和Docker构建大数据平台技术研究与应用[J]. 李丽新.  吉林建筑大学学报. 2016(05)
[9]基于Docker Swarm集群的容器迁移策略的实现[J]. 毛祺,卢胜林.  信息技术. 2016(09)
[10]基于Docker容器的Web集群设计与实现[J]. 刘熙,胡志勇.  电子设计工程. 2016(08)

硕士论文
[1]基于Docker的公共计算管理平台设计与实现[D]. 赵征.山东大学 2018
[2]基于Docker的云平台构建及集群管理优化技术的研究[D]. 张宁.华北电力大学(北京) 2018
[3]基于PaaS的容器引擎管理平台的设计及实现[D]. 张婧茹.中国科学院大学(中国科学院工程管理与信息技术学院) 2017
[4]基于Docker的资源调度及应用容器集群管理系统设计与实现[D]. 边俊峰.山东大学 2017
[5]基于Kubernetes的容器云平台资源调度策略研究[D]. 唐瑞.电子科技大学 2017
[6]基于Kubernetes的资源动态调度的研究与实现[D]. 杨鹏飞.浙江大学 2017
[7]基于Kubernetes的云端资源调度器改进[D]. 杜军.浙江大学 2016
[8]Docker容器的性能监控和日志服务的设计与实现[D]. 仇臣.浙江大学 2016
[9]基于Docker的研发部署管理平台的设计与实现[D]. 王飞.北京交通大学 2015
[10]PaaS云中Web容器及调度的设计与实现[D]. 余浩维.北京邮电大学 2015



本文编号:3043922

资料下载
论文发表

本文链接:https://www.wllwen.com/kejilunwen/ruanjiangongchenglunwen/3043922.html


Copyright(c)文论论文网All Rights Reserved | 网站地图 |

版权申明:资料由用户ed7e9***提供,本站仅收录摘要或目录,作者需要删除请E-mail邮箱bigeng88@qq.com